Stefanishyna to pay two-day working visit to Brussels

Ukraine's Deputy Prime Minister for European and Euro-Atlantic Integration Olga Stefanishyna will make a working visit to Brussels on September 27-28 as part of preparations for the Ukraine-EU summit, according to the website of the Ukrainian government.

Ukrainian parliament adopts law on oligarchs

The Verkhovna Rada has adopted Law No. 5599 "On the prevention of threats to national security associated with the excessive influence of persons who have significant economic or political weight in public life (oligarchs)."
